首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

react本机应用程序的后台同步任务不起作用

React本机应用程序的后台同步任务不起作用可能是由于以下几个原因:

  1. 异步操作未正确处理:React中的异步操作通常使用Promise、async/await或回调函数来处理。如果后台同步任务没有正确处理异步操作,可能会导致任务无法正常执行。可以检查代码中的异步操作是否正确处理,并确保在操作完成后更新组件状态或执行相应的回调函数。
  2. 网络连接问题:后台同步任务通常涉及与服务器进行数据交互。如果网络连接存在问题,可能会导致任务无法正常执行。可以检查网络连接是否正常,尝试使用其他网络环境或工具进行测试。
  3. 权限问题:某些后台同步任务可能需要特定的权限才能执行。如果没有正确配置或获取所需的权限,任务可能无法正常执行。可以检查代码中是否涉及权限相关的操作,并确保正确配置和获取所需的权限。
  4. 代码逻辑错误:后台同步任务不起作用可能是由于代码逻辑错误导致的。可以仔细检查代码中与后台同步任务相关的逻辑,确保没有错误或遗漏。

针对以上问题,可以尝试以下解决方案:

  1. 检查异步操作:确保异步操作正确处理,并在操作完成后更新组件状态或执行回调函数。
  2. 检查网络连接:确保网络连接正常,尝试使用其他网络环境或工具进行测试。
  3. 检查权限配置:确保正确配置和获取所需的权限。
  4. 检查代码逻辑:仔细检查代码中与后台同步任务相关的逻辑,确保没有错误或遗漏。

如果以上解决方案无法解决问题,可以进一步调试和排查错误,例如使用浏览器开发者工具查看网络请求和错误信息,或者在代码中添加日志输出以便追踪问题。

腾讯云相关产品和产品介绍链接地址:

  • 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可帮助您在云端运行代码而无需购买和管理服务器。详情请参考:云函数产品介绍
  • 云数据库 MySQL 版:腾讯云云数据库 MySQL 版是一种高性能、可扩展、高可用的关系型数据库服务,适用于各种规模的应用程序。详情请参考:云数据库 MySQL 版产品介绍
  • 云存储(COS):腾讯云对象存储(Cloud Object Storage,COS)是一种安全、高可靠、低成本的云端存储服务,适用于存储和处理各种类型的文件和数据。详情请参考:云存储产品介绍

请注意,以上产品仅作为示例,具体的产品选择应根据实际需求和场景进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

16分2秒

95_尚硅谷_React全栈项目_setState()的异步与同步

领券